Output e8887f21cc5627b596093f9f655ae6394029377a0b0ad1b861cb5511747c704c:6

value
25457282
script pubkey
OP_0 OP_PUSHBYTES_32 5a8f8e9035447f54036207770275051dd3faeb4e1621a85270fd9ecd29301646
address
ltc1qt28cayp4g3l4gqmzqamsyag9rhfl466wzcs6s5nslk0v62fszerq2clhv7
transaction
e8887f21cc5627b596093f9f655ae6394029377a0b0ad1b861cb5511747c704c
spent
true